Go to Post As they say... I'd rather be lucky than good any day (especially Saturdays). :) - JVN [more]
Home
Go Back   Chief Delphi > FIRST > General Forum
CD-Media   CD-Spy  
portal register members calendar search Today's Posts Mark Forums Read FAQ rules

 
 
 
Thread Tools Rating: Thread Rating: 2 votes, 5.00 average. Display Modes
Prev Previous Post   Next Post Next
  #1   Spotlight this post!  
Unread 28-08-2009, 14:47
jspatz1's Avatar
jspatz1 jspatz1 is offline
Registered User
AKA: Jeff
FRC #1986 (Team Titanium)
Team Role: Mentor
 
Join Date: Jan 2008
Rookie Year: 2007
Location: Lee's Summit, MO
Posts: 836
jsp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ond reputejspatz1 has a reputation beyond repute
Send a message via AIM to jspatz1
Team 1986 introduces our Guitar Hero Robot

FRC 1986, Team Titanium, would like to introduce TITAN, our new Guitar Hero Robot.

Anyone who had the chance to see the guitar hero machine at the National Instruments booth in Atlanta this year can understand why we were inspired to build one of our own. We came home from Atlanta thinking somehow, some way, we must have one of those. After a whole summer of experimenting, programming, testing, prototyping, building, and tinkering, we have a GH bot!

The big challenge was to build a bot that could perform the demanding machine vision task, and the high speed mechanical task, for a low cost that we could afford. We could not spend thousands of $$$ on the kind of high-end hardware in a system like NI's. NI uses their robot to showcase their industrial vision system and I/O controller, as well as some nice pneumatics. If we were going to do this, we needed to accomplish it with much less hardware.

Initially we assumed that the frame rate and picture quality of a typical web cam couldn't possibly do the job. And that a typical computer using USB I/O probably wasn't sufficient either. Both assumptions turned out to be wrong. This robot runs in LabView on a Dell laptop, with USB video from an inexpensive web cam, and USB output to a solid state relay board. Our initial experiments with video techniques in LabView were very encouraging, and showed us we could do the note recognition and outputs well enough to proceed further. So we spent some money on the mechanical piece, and after some "finger" prototypes using low-voltage solenoids, we were convinced that a robot could be built within our means. But we had no idea if it could perform well enough to even be interesting. We did some design work, and spent the summer making parts and getting it together.

Several others besides NI have built guitar hero robots (just do a search), mostly college lab projects. But many have taken shortcuts such as intercepting the video signal from the game console, attaching sensors to the TV screen, or outputing electrical signals directly to the guitar. We thought it was important to build a robot that had no advantage over a human opponent. It must watch the TV and play the guitar just like a human would. Rather than clamping the guitar into a frame or fixture, we thought it would be much more fun to build a life size, free-standing figure that held the guitar and played alongside its opponent. The hand mechanisms attach to the guitar, and the guitar hangs freely on the robot. We used PVC pipe to build a body, vacuum hose for arms, and the controlling laptop sits on top as the robot's head. We found a good deal on a LCD TV, and built a stand and camera mount so we have a complete package for demos. In addition to an entertaining promotional demo, we plan to use him for fundraising. For a donation you can play against the robot....after school, at football & basketball games, at the street fair, maybe even at hired gigs for parties, etc. Hopefully he can at least help pay for himself.

Many hours of trial and experimentation got the bot to where it is today. It performs beyond our wildest expectations. It routinely scores in the upper 90's in accuracy on expert level on almost any song, and can beat even the best players. But it can be turned down to lower difficulty levels when desired. We designed it to use the whammy bar and the star power bonus to help it be competative. It can be beaten....there are some songs it is not quite as good at. But at the typical demo playing with the public, it will seem virtually unbeatable to most folks.

So here is a youtube video peek....we are excited to share it with the FIRST community!

http://www.youtube.com/watch?v=VLQhX0nZV6I


Team Titanium 1986
Lee’s Summit West High School
Lee’s Summit, MO
Attached Thumbnails
Click image for larger version

Name:	Guitar Hero Robot 1.JPG
Views:	671
Size:	73.8 KB
ID:	8064  Click image for larger version

Name:	Guitar Hero Robot 2.JPG
Views:	424
Size:	127.6 KB
ID:	8065  Click image for larger version

Name:	Guitar Hero Robot 3.JPG
Views:	366
Size:	71.9 KB
ID:	8066  Click image for larger version

Name:	Guitar Hero Robot 4.JPG
Views:	371
Size:	76.2 KB
ID:	8067  Click image for larger version

Name:	Guitar Hero Robot 5.JPG
Views:	390
Size:	79.1 KB
ID:	8068  

__________________

Last edited by jspatz1 : 28-08-2009 at 21:15.
Reply With Quote
 


Thread Tools
Display Modes Rate This Thread
Rate This Thread:

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Forum Jump

Similar Threads
Thread Thread Starter Forum Replies Last Post
Guitar Hero Control Doctorwho Control System 3 06-12-2009 18:28
Guitar Hero Playing Robot flyingcrayons Championship Event 11 29-04-2009 20:12
guitar hero controler program1 General Forum 6 11-02-2008 03:09
Guitar Hero Driven Robot- Without USB Dongle Tach'ko Electrical 7 02-02-2008 00:05
Our new robot Todd Lawless Rules/Strategy 14 09-01-2002 18:17


All times are GMT -5. The time now is 08:19.

The Chief Delphi Forums are sponsored by Innovation First International, Inc.


Powered by vBulletin® Version 3.6.4
Copyright ©2000 - 2017, Jelsoft Enterprises Ltd.
Copyright © Chief Delphi